The Colorado Buffaloes barely beat the Universty of Nebraska-Omaha at the Coors Events Center Sunday afternoon. The final was 87-82 Buffs in a game that the Omaha Mavericks led for about 20 minutes. Ultimately Colorado got out of trouble led by five double-digit scorers. Here are BSN Denver’s tweets of the game.
